How to Trade Gold (XAU/USD) in Forex

What is Gold Trading (XAU/USD) in Forex?

Gold trading in forex involves buying or selling the XAU/USD pair, which represents the price of one troy ounce of gold in US dollars. Unlike currency pairs that are based on interest rates, gold is a commodity and a traditional safe-haven asset. Its price is influenced by global economic uncertainty, inflation, central bank policies, and geopolitical tensions. For Kyrgyzstan traders, gold offers a way to diversify their portfolio and hedge against local currency fluctuations.

Key Factors Affecting Gold Prices

Gold prices are driven by several factors: US dollar strength (a weaker dollar usually boosts gold), interest rates (lower rates make gold more attractive), inflation expectations, and global risk sentiment. Kyrgyzstan traders should also monitor local economic news, such as remittance flows and commodity prices, as these can indirectly affect trading decisions. For example, if the US Federal Reserve cuts rates, gold often rallies, creating opportunities for traders in Kyrgyzstan.

Gold Trading vs. Other Forex Pairs for Kyrgyzstan Traders: Gold (XAU/USD) is often compared to major forex pairs like EUR/USD or USD/JPY. Unlike currency pairs, gold is a physical commodity with intrinsic value, making it a popular hedge against inflation and economic uncertainty. Gold tends to have higher volatility, which can lead to larger price swings and potential profits or losses. For Kyrgyzstan traders, gold offers diversification away from currency markets that may be influenced by local economic factors. However, gold trading requires a good understanding of global macroeconomics, while currency pairs are more influenced by interest rate differentials. Beginners may find major pairs less volatile and easier to predict.

Practical Tips for Kyrgyzstan Traders

  • Start with a Demo Account: Practice gold trading without real money to learn the market dynamics. Most brokers offer free demo accounts for Kyrgyzstan traders.
  • Use Stop-Loss Orders: Gold can be volatile. Always set a stop-loss to limit potential losses, especially during news events.
  • Monitor US Economic Data: Gold reacts strongly to US inflation reports, employment data, and Fed decisions. Keep an economic calendar handy.
  • Choose the Right Payment Method: For quick deposits, use Skrill or USDT. For larger amounts, Bank Transfer is reliable but slower. Check fees for each method.
  • Understand Leverage: Leverage amplifies both gains and losses. Start with low leverage (e.g., 1:10) until you gain experience.
